Various Sorts Of Psychiatric Therapy
Psychiatric therapy is a conversation between you and a trained specialist in a risk-free, private setting. There are several kinds of psychotherapy.


Some popular methods include cognitive behavior modification, which concentrates on transforming negative thoughts and behaviors. Others may deal with emotional injury or work with social concerns. Still, others use existential therapy to assist individuals approve duty for their selections and look for definition.

Cognitive-behavioral treatment
Cognitive behavior therapy (CBT) is a short-term approach that can help you change unhelpful patterns of thoughts, feelings and behaviors. Your specialist may utilize methods such as assisted exploration and examining to test your unfavorable ideas and take into consideration different perspectives. They will likewise trigger you to find up with proof versus your stressful ideas, for instance if you think that you are unlovable, they will certainly ask you to listing friends and family who like you and treat you well. This is called cognitive restructuring and is a fundamental part of CBT.

You will certainly interact with your specialist to create objectives and functional self-help methods, created to enhance your quality of life right away. You will normally be provided homework, such as keeping a journal of your disturbing thoughts or practicing breathing workouts. Psychodynamic treatment
Psychodynamic treatment looks into the subconscious processes and inner conflicts that drive an individual's ideas, sensations and habits. It commonly includes a prolonged and extensive discussion of past experiences and relationships, along with open interaction between the therapist and patient.

For example, Sandra experiences persistent stress and anxiety and is not able to identify its cause. In psychodynamic sessions, she and her specialist discover Sandra's childhood years experiences and family characteristics to uncover any type of underlying problems that may be adding to her anxiousness.

This kind of therapy also makes use of strategies such as free association (Sandra talks freely about whatever enters your mind without really feeling ashamed or self-censoring) and dream evaluation to recognize repressed feelings. The specialist aids the customer understand and resolve these concerns, which can enhance their decision-making and interpersonal partnerships in today. This therapy is typically longer-term and concentrates on developing a relying on connection with the therapist. Psychodynamic specialists are learnt understanding and managing transfer and countertransference.

Humanistic/experiential treatment
Humanistic psychotherapies are concentrated on the value of subjective experience and emphasize a truly compassionate therapeutic partnership. They likewise believe that everyone has an essential tendency in the direction of mental growth which the therapist can facilitate this procedure.

The therapist gives empathy and harmony to produce a safe setting where you can explore your sensations and reveal yourself openly. Then, they urge you to think about new point of views and choices in your life. Research has actually shown that these techniques work for treating a selection of conditions consisting of depression, anxiousness, personality disorders and interpersonal concerns.

Instances of humanistic therapies consist of client-centered therapy, psychodrama, Gestalt treatment and somatic work. In psychodrama, customers can become stars in their own tales to acquire a various point of view. In Gestalt treatment, the therapist works as a guide, facilitating an empty-chair discussion and various other experiential exercises that urge self-awareness. In somatic therapy, customers move their bodies to launch emotions and recover trauma that might be stored in the body.

Dialectical behavior modification
Dialectical behavior therapy (DBT) is among the most efficient psychotherapy therapies for borderline personality disorder. It exposure therapy teaches individuals abilities to manage their feelings and behaviors and change hazardous coping devices with healthy ones. It additionally provides tools to construct a life that is worth living.

DBT specialists work with their clients to recognize essential objectives and overcome challenges. They use mindfulness methods to help them come to be much more knowledgeable about their thoughts, feelings and activities. They also show core mindfulness abilities, adapted from Eastern reflection techniques.

DBT includes individually sessions with a therapist and regular team sessions. It also shows patients to practice abilities between sessions and offers telephone situation coaching. Depending upon the program, it might involve an one-year dedication.
